Moving to another hoster/domain
When you want to move your store to a new hoster or domain you need to do the following:
A: On your old domain/hoster:
Backup your store files via FTP to your Pc.
Backup your database using phpMyAdmin to your Pc.
B: On your new hoster/domain:
Do a clean install of the same version of your version of Opencart.
Delete all the files of this clean install EXCEPT the yourdomain\config.php and yourdomain\admin\config.php
Use phpMyAdmin to empty (not delete) the new created database.
Restore all the backup files made at A:1 EXCEPT the \config.php and \admin\config.php.
Restore the backup of your database made at A: 2 using phpMyAdmin.
In your admin check: System -> Settings: Store URL:
Verify the correct rights on your store folders and files.
Test the new store setup.
--------------------
All you will need to do is change your two config.php files to be your new URL
and then edit the URL in the setting tab in admin
You may also need to edit the htaccess file if you use SEO URLs to change
the RewriteBase /store/ to: RewriteBase /

I've meet the same problem.
Oc 3.0.2. died after full copy to new server.
Both config files (and db) were set up right (manually).
I did a clean setup to another directory which one also died with HTTP 500 error when I tried to watch a category.
Reducing the PHP version to 7.0 on cPanel solved the mysterious problem!!!
